Output 5999066c389d9026e4b0f5892b04cd9f1c7a6632d0f11af1e1e7f7bedf6f1cd8:0

value
40000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3050d76283088374fe44b4cab9a8f1c38e5b1748 OP_EQUAL
address
366VChxATUxvt59GQyXvhvdgB1ENmBTFe1
transaction
5999066c389d9026e4b0f5892b04cd9f1c7a6632d0f11af1e1e7f7bedf6f1cd8
spent
true